At a glance
| Deno Deploy | Hetzner Cloud | |
|---|---|---|
| Best for | Apps written for the Deno runtime. | European projects that need serious compute or move a lot of traffic. |
| How deploys work | Connect a GitHub repo or deploy with the deployctl CLI. | You get root on a bare server: bring your own setup, or use one-click apps like Docker and WordPress. |
| The tradeoff | A runtime commitment: everything assumes Deno, not Node. | Self-managed like any VPS, and the bandwidth advantage mostly applies to EU locations. |
| Free tier | Free: 1M requests, 20 GB egress, 15 CPU hours per month. | None |

Feature by feature
Deno Deploy wins 8, Hetzner Cloud wins 3, with 4 even.
Deploy workflow
| Deno Deploy | Hetzner Cloud | |
|---|---|---|
| Deploy from Git push | Yes Connect a GitHub repo; pushes deploy automatically. | No No deploy pipeline — bring your own CI or scripts. |
| Preview deploys | Yes Every branch and PR gets a preview deployment URL. | No Nothing built in. |
| Official CLI | Yes deployctl deploys from the terminal or CI. | Yes hcloud CLI manages servers, networks, and snapshots. |
| Instant rollbacks | Yes Promote any previous deployment back to production. | Partial Snapshots and paid backups restore machines; no deploy-level rollback. |
Platform
| Deno Deploy | Hetzner Cloud | |
|---|---|---|
| Custom domains + HTTPS | Yes Custom domains with automatic TLS on all plans. | Yes Point DNS at the server; TLS is yours via certbot or a proxy. |
| Built-in CDN / edge network | Yes Apps run on a global edge network with cached static assets. | No No CDN product — put Cloudflare in front if needed. |
| Serverless functions | Yes The whole platform is isolate-based serverless. | No Not a VPS feature. |
| Docker containers | No No containers — code runs in Deno isolates. | Yes Docker CE one-click app or install it yourself. |
| SSH / shell access | No No servers to reach. | Yes Full root SSH. |
| EU hosting region | Partial Code runs at global edge locations; you cannot pin it to the EU. | Yes Germany and Finland are the home turf — this is where the value is. |
Runtime & operations
| Deno Deploy | Hetzner Cloud | |
|---|---|---|
| Automatic scaling | Yes Scales per request automatically. | No Manual resizing or manual fleet management. |
| Scale to zero | Yes Idle apps cost nothing. | No Servers bill until deleted, even powered off. |
| Scheduled jobs | Yes Deno.cron schedules tasks natively. | Yes Classic cron on the box. |
| Managed database | Partial Deno KV is built in; Postgres means an external provider. | No No managed database product — self-host or go external. |
| Logs & metrics built in | Partial Logs and basic traces in the dashboard; deeper monitoring is external. | Partial Basic server graphs in the console; app-level monitoring is yours. |
Watch out for
Deno Deploy
- Deno runtime only — Node.js apps need porting.
- Free-tier apps pause when the monthly allowance is exhausted; there is no paid overage on Free.
Hetzner Cloud
- US locations include only 1–2 TB of traffic versus 20 TB in the EU — the famous value is a European value.
- A public IPv4 address costs €0.50/month extra; only IPv6 is free.
- Servers bill until deleted, even while powered off.
